The short answer
Direct answer
Soot is cleaned first, always. Painting over it traps residue that continues to off-gas odour and frequently bleeds through the new finish. Where residue has penetrated a substrate that cannot be fully cleaned, a sealer is applied after cleaning and before repainting — as a specific remedy, not a shortcut.
Why painting over soot fails
Residue left under a coating continues to off-gas, so the odour remains and becomes noticeable again whenever conditions change — usually when heating comes back on. Many residues also bleed through the new finish over weeks or months.
The result is a surface that has to be stripped and redone, having cost the price of painting it once already.
Cleaning method follows residue type
Dry residues from paper and wood are frequently addressed with dry methods first, because introducing moisture can set them. Oily residues from cooking fires, plastics or a puffback need methods matched to that character.
Getting this wrong in either direction smears residue into the finish, which converts a cleanable wall into one that needs sealing and repainting.

When sealing is genuinely appropriate
Where residue has penetrated a porous substrate — unfinished wood, some plaster, older painted surfaces in poor condition — cleaning may not fully remove it. A sealer applied after cleaning blocks the remaining odour before the finish coat goes on.
That is a decision made from a finding, not a routine step. If sealing is proposed for every surface without an explanation of what it is addressing, ask.
How to tell what you are being sold
A scope that goes straight to painting is skipping the part that determines whether the result lasts.
- Does the scope include cleaning before any coating?
- What residue type was identified, and how?
- Which surfaces are proposed for sealing, and why those?
- Was a test area cleaned to establish the method?
- Is odour treatment addressed separately from surface work?
- What happens if odour persists after the finish coat?
Plaster behaves differently from drywall
Plaster is denser and can hold residue differently from paper-faced drywall, and older painted plaster in poor condition absorbs more readily. In the region's older housing that makes test cleaning more valuable before a method is committed to across a whole room.
It also means removal is a bigger, dustier job than removing drywall would be, which pushes the balance toward cleaning where cleaning can work.
Ceilings are the hardest surface
Heat carries residue upward, so ceilings usually take the heaviest deposition, and they are the least forgiving surface to clean unevenly because light rakes across them.
Where a ceiling has been heavily affected, cleaning followed by sealing and a full recoat frequently produces a better result than trying to clean to a perfect finish.
Older plaster walls in Greater Burlington
Plaster over wood lath is the norm rather than the exception in the region's pre-war housing, and in many buildings it carries decades of paint layers of varying condition. Both facts affect how residue is absorbed and how aggressively a surface can be cleaned.
In any pre-1978 building, cleaning or preparation that disturbs painted surfaces brings lead-safe work practice requirements into scope. That belongs in the conversation before a method is chosen, not after the walls have been scrubbed.
Clear answers
Common questions
Can I just paint over smoke stains?
No. Residue under a coating continues to off-gas odour and frequently bleeds through the new finish, which means stripping and redoing the work you already paid for.
What is the difference between sealing and painting?
A sealer is applied after cleaning to block residual odour in a substrate that could not be fully cleaned. Paint is the finish. Sealing is a remedy for a specific finding, not a substitute for cleaning.
Why does the cleaning method matter so much?
Residue type follows what burned. Using a wet method on a dry residue, or the wrong cleaner on an oily one, smears it into the finish and turns a cleanable surface into one needing sealing and repainting.
Does old plaster change the approach?
It can. Plaster is denser than drywall and older paint layers absorb differently, which makes test cleaning worthwhile before committing to a method across a whole room.
Can I just paint over soot?
No. Painting over residue traps it, and both the staining and the odour come back through the new paint. Cleaning first, sealing where cleaning cannot fully remove it, then painting is the sequence.
How do I know if cleaning was enough?
By whether the odour returns once the building is closed up and warm. A wall that reads clean and still smells has residue somewhere the cleaning did not reach.
